Abstract

An electronic apparatus performs a method of encoding and decoding video data. The method comprises: receiving bitstream encoding a transform block, wherein the transform block includes a non-zero region and a zero-out region; checking whether there is any non-zero coefficient within the zero-out region; in accordance with a determination that there is no non-zero coefficient within the zero-out region of the transform block: determining a scan order index of a last non-zero coefficient of the transform block along a scanning direction; in accordance with a determination that the scan order index of the last non-zero coefficient is greater than a predefined threshold: receiving, from the bitstream, a value for multiple transform selection (MTS) index; and applying respective transforms to transform coefficients of the transform block in both horizontal and vertical directions based on the value of the MTS index.

Claims (63)

1. A method for video decoding, comprising:

receiving a bitstream comprising a transform block, wherein the transform block includes a non-zero region and a zero-out region;

determining whether any coding group of the transform block located within the zero-out region has a non-zero coefficient;

in accordance with a determination that no coding group of the transform block located within the zero-out region has a non-zero coefficient:

receiving, from the bitstream, a value for a multiple transform selection (MTS) index; and

applying respective inverse transforms to transform coefficients of the transform block in horizontal and vertical directions based on the value of the MTS index.

2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:

in accordance with a determination that a coding group of the transform block located within the zero-out region has a non-zero coefficient:

applying a predefined default inverse transform to transform the coefficients of the transform block in both the horizontal and vertical directions.

3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the predefined default inverse transform is inverse DCT-2 transform and the horizontal inverse transform and the vertical inverse transform are either inverse DST-7 transform or inverse DCT-8 transform.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ein applying the respective inverse transforms to the transform coefficients of the transform block comprises:

in accordance with a determination that the MTS index has a first value:

receiving, from the bitstream, a value for an MTS horizontal flag and a value for an MTS vertical flag;

applying a horizontal inverse transform to the coefficients of the transform block in the horizontal direction based on the value for the MTS horizontal flag; and

applying a vertical inverse transform to the coefficients of the transform block after the horizontal transform in the vertical direction based on the value for the MTS vertical flag; and

in accordance with a determination that the MTS index has a second value that is different from the first value:

transforming the coefficients of the transform block using a predefined default transform in both the horizontal and vertical directions.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ein chroma residuals of the transform block are coded in joint coding of chroma residuals (JCCR) mode and a transform skip mode is enabled for a corresponding chroma transform block.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the non-zero region is a top-left 16×16 region of the transform block.

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ein a scan order of the coefficients of the transform block is a diagonal scan order.
